WORSHIP DIRECTOR TRACK

Learn how to lead worship effectively by developing your ability to lead songs, encourage participation from the congregation, lead praise and worship team, and sing with proper vocal technique. Includes how to choose songs and develop a smooth flowing worship service while releasing the congregation into spontaneous praise & worship.

VOCAL TRACKS and SYLLLABUS

This track begins with a thorough warm up, using breathing and relaxation to explore the physical apparatus that is our singing instrument, and finding the most natural and efficient way to use that instrument. Exercises combining vocal and physical activities follow, as students begin to join their voices into a group sound. Discover, explore, and expand your voice range. Learn to use your voice correctly and sing a variety of classical, praise ,worship, rap and jazz repertoires.  There are 4 divisions covering composition and listening skills. This workshop is designed to take vocalists to new heights in their vocal gifts in multiple ares from increasing  range to understanding how to flow in the Holy Spirit freely. Develop poise, vocal clarity, power, projection and resonance. “When God Steps In” inspire, motivate and captivate an audience of 1 or 1000.

MUSICIANS TRACKS and SYLLABUS

Learn basic tips and techniques to increase your ability on your musical instrument. Classes will be offered in guitar, bass, drums, percussion & keyboards. These hands-on sessions will focus on the role of each instrument. Learn how to play during praise and worship service, concerts, or any special event. All musician will have the opportunity to participate in the evening general sessions.

INSTRUMENTS IN WORSHIP/DANCE TRACKS and SYLLABUS

Beginning clinics will cover introductory movements with instruments. There are individual workshops for flags, tambourine, billows, streamers and scarves.  This track includes Intermediate and advanced workshops. Learn how to use these instruments in praise and worship. We will even cover prophetic movements! Gain and understanding of what their uses are in the church.

Children Dance Tracks & Symposium (Ages 3-11)

Directed by Youth Pastors(WHEM) and Pastor Casey Eggleston (New Birth), the children's symposium will feature worship times and Bible sessions taught by Symposium faculty. Children will have a choice of interactive electives such as mime, dance, flags, hand signing, choir & singing, tambourines and art. They will learn 2 choreographed routines for the evening worship sessions.

SIGN LANGUAGE TRACK

CMAF/DMMC Hand Signing Track is designed to effectively teach you American Sign Language (ASL) at a slow pace. The courses focus on conversational ASL and using sign in dance and praise and worship. The courses are perfect for anyone wanting to learn ASL.
